However, once we go out to the world around us with this quite simple set of principles, we face so-called social programs. Then we can deal with several types of serious corrections. First of all, it’s the idea of the common welfare when we are strongly recommended to control our selfish wishes (in many philosophical systems considered as natural) for the good of the whole social organism we live in. Moreover, if we speak of Europeans, many of us (believers or not) are under the influence of Christianity as a global ideological system. In our case, this spiritual paradigm brings to individuals’ minds a simple idea: we can never get a full satisfaction in this life, our existence here is just a test preparing us to the life hereafter. In other words, the point of the Christian doctrine is that not hedonism, but patience is the main imperative of life. The question “patience for the sake of what?” is often not answered properly. The belief in God becomes an arbitrator or a stabilizing factor to settle the complex relations of cogito with the internal and external worlds of a human. On the one hand, it gives a powerful support to our ego. On the other hand it removes the contradictions of the harmony searches.
